US offers $1,000 stipend to encourage migrants to self-deport
Source: Reuters
WASHINGTON, May 5 (Reuters) - The Trump administration will offer a $1,000 stipend and travel assistance to migrants who elect to voluntarily "self deport" from the U.S., the Department of Homeland Security said on Monday.
The stipend and potential airfare for migrants who voluntarily depart would cost less than an actual deportation, the agency said. The average cost of arresting, detaining and deporting someone without legal status is currently about $17,000, according to DHS.
President Donald Trump, a Republican, took office in January pledging to deport millions of people but so far has trailed deportations under his Democratic predecessor Joe Biden. Biden's administration faced high levels of illegal immigration and quickly returned many caught crossing the border.
The Trump administration has deported 152,000 people since January 20, according to DHS, lower than the 195,000 deported from February-April last year under Biden.
